Definition and Explanation

A limited liability company is a flexible business structure that protects owners’ personal assets from business liabilities while allowing flexible management and pass-through taxation.

Key Elements and Processes

Key steps include filing articles of organization, designating a registered agent, creating an operating agreement, and obtaining an Employer Identification Number (EIN). We guide you through each step.

Key Terms and Glossary

This glossary defines common terms used in LLC formation, helping you understand the language of California business law.

Articles of Organization

The official document filed with the state to form the LLC.

Operating Agreement

A written agreement outlining ownership, management, and operating rules for the LLC.

Registered Agent

A person or company designated to receive legal notices and government correspondence for the LLC.

Employer Identification Number (EIN)

A federal tax ID used for banking, hiring employees, and tax reporting.

What is the difference between an LLC and a corporation in California?

An LLC typically provides liability protection for owners and flexibility in management, while a corporation has a more rigid structure and potential double taxation. California treats LLCs as pass‑through entities for tax purposes, though elections can affect taxation depending on your circumstances.
